Two days ago I jailbroke my iPhone 4 (A1332, AT&T, GSM Model) running 5.1.1 using redsn0w 0.9.14b2 on a mac. It had problems almost immediately even though redsn0w gave no indications of any errors when it was running. I was getting random re-boots and the battery indicator appeared to be stuck at 14%. Needless to say I was not near a charger and unfortunately let the iphone completely die.

When I connected it to a wall charger it rebooted, and appeared to be trying to sync with iTunes and then failed locking into the restore screen with the itunes logo and usb. I connected to itunes and tried to restore the phone, made it about 85% of the way through and then the iphone crashed....

I have tried to restore it several times there after from DFU mode with the crash occurring earlier and variety of error messages (1602, 3014 and “This device isn’t eligible for the requested build”). We must have tried 30 different fixes we read about online (most coming from MacRumors) including TU and redsn0w's fixes.

My theory at this point is that the iphone cannot take/retain any charge while in DFU or recovery mode and thus fails on the reboot every time. Is this reasonable? and if so is there any thing else I can try?

Progress Update

Last night I disconnected the battery manually and have now made some progress with restoring the phone. When plugged to charge the iphone displays the stock iphone screen after a full restore (iphone as the background, slide to unlock then you can select language and country) unfortunately it still randomly reboots about every 2mins when plugged in....

Now when I plug into a computer (with the battery disconnected) I just get the apple logo on startup but then it continually reboots. With the battery is connected I can get it back into DFU mode but get all the same errors as before.

If you're sure that your phone cannot reboot, then there is no way to detect that it has been jailbroken, take it to an Applestore or AT&T to have an exchange.
 
Definitely sounds like a hardware issue to me. I would take it back to Apple. It sounds like you've been very thorough in trying to diagnose and fix the problem - good work. Again, unfortunately, I think you're stuck with a bad device.

The only other (unlikely) fix I can think of if you haven't already tried it is to use Pwn'd DFU mode through RedsN0w, then try and restore... Good luck!
